A mixture of concrete is made up of sand and cement in the ratio of 5:3.How many cubic centimeters of sand is needed to make 160
bazaltina [42]

Answer: 100\ cm^3

Step-by-step explanation:

Given

The ratio of mixture of sand and cement is 5:3

If the total volume of mixture is 160\ cm^3

Suppose there is 5x and 3x cubic centimeter of sand and cement respectively i.e.

\Rightarrow 5x+3x=160\\\Rightarrow 8x=160\\\Rightarrow x=20\ cm^3

Sand 5x=5\times 20=100\ cm^3

So, there is 100\ cm^3 of sand in the mixture

frank is a time-share brokers. his earnings are based on a graduated commission. he receives 3% on any time-share sale up to $10
noname [10]

Answer:

$325

Step-by-step explanation:

Time-share = $10 500

On first $10 000 ,

Commission at 3 % = 0.03 × 10 000 = $300

On remaining $500,

Commission at 5 % = 0.05 ×      500 = <u>    25 </u>

                             Total commission = $325

Frank made $325 selling the time-share.
